To keep up with the budget cuts and growing demand for cheaper laptops, Toshiba has decided to revamp their Satellite Pro S300 series notebooks to target the Small and Medium Business's (SMB).

Toshiba America has dropped the price of its Toshiba Satellite Pro S300 notebooks -- a line targeted at small and medium-size businesses and sold through Toshiba's 5,500 channel partners. Resellers say the new entry-level price of $529 is expected to be popular with customers. All but the entry-level model of the Satellite Pro S300 comes with downgrade rights to Windows XP Pro.


The Satellite Pro specs are as follows:

The Satellite Pro S300-EZ1511
  • Intel Pentium T3400 Processor,
  • 1 GB DDR2 SD RAM memory,
  • 120 GB hard drive and
  • Mobile Intel Graphics Media Accelerator 4500M.
  • The EZ1511 has a 15.4-inch TruBrite WXGA display and comes standard with an Atheros 802.11 b/g wireless LAN.
  • Microsoft Windows Vista Home Basic is preloaded on the EZ1511.


The Satellite Pro S300-EZ1512
Is almost exactly the same machine specification.
But instead of getting a Mobile Intel Graphics Media Accelerator 4500M, the EZ1512 comes with a Mobile Intel Graphics Media Accelerator 4500MHD. And instead of Windows Vista Home Basic, this version of the notebook comes preloaded with Windows Vista Business.

The Satellite Pro S300-EZ1513 is, again,
similar to the EZ1512 with just a few changes to the hardware specifications. The EZ1513 is preloaded with Windows Vista Business but gets an upgrade to its processor and Wi-Fi capabilities. Instead of the Intel Pentium T3400 Processor, the EZ1513 comes equipped with an Intel Core 2 Duo Processor and an Intel Wi-Fi Link 5100AGN wireless card.


The Toshiba Satellite Pro S300-EZ1514 is powered by:
  • faster Core 2 Duo T6570 processor
  • 2GB of memory
  • GMA 4500MHD video chipset
  • 160GB hard drive
  • WiFi 802.11a/g/n
  • built-in webcam.
